“…The methodology favoured for measuring ASNS expression has been quantitative real-time PCR (qRT-PCR). [2][3][4] This technique presents numerous difficulties in application, particularly in the normalization of results and the use of reference genes, as recently reviewed. 5 Indeed, using variations of the method, a number of workers have drawn differing conclusions from studies of leukemic cells in short-term culture and in marrow specimens.…”
